I'm not PJ, but I have some specific suggestions:

- allow multiple accounts with pseudonyms
- allow the USER to self-link those accounts, via cryptographically-protected
means
- do NOT require/allow the provider (Google) to have the ability to know
those linkages
- thus, the ability to be both known and anonymous, without risk of collateral
damage from anonymous speech, means TRUE anonymity
- Otherwise, one subpoena squashes that freedom, permanently
- Multiple anonymous accounts may be needed to separate subject matter
--> this is to avoid having $ARGUMENT1 tarred by $ARGUMENT2 (in an
unrelated area), which is almost as bad as non-anonymous speech
--> It also reduces or eliminates ad-hominem attacks, which detract from
subject matter

The most important part of anonymous speech is: a good idea should stand
by itself, regardless of supporters or opponents.
